Abstract
Alkoxy-substituted 2-aklyl-1,3,4(2H)-isoquinolinetriones (7) react with trialkyl phosphites to give the corresponding 1,3(2H,4H)-isoquinolinedion-4-ylidene derivatives 8 and trialkyl phosphates. The reaction of 8 with trialkyl phosphites in the presence of water affords reduction products shown to be 1,3(2H,4H)-isoquinolinedion-4-yl derivatives 9 by the spectral data and X-ray crystallography.
